本指南示範如何使用 Docker 容器化 MySQL 資料庫並使用 DbVisualizer 對其進行管理,以便跨各種環境進行無縫部署。
從編寫 Dockerfile 開始。
FROM mysql:latest ENV MYSQL_ROOT_PASSWORD=password COPY my-database.sql /docker-entrypoint-initdb.d/
建立您的 Docker 映像。
docker build -t my-database .
運行您的容器。
docker run -p 3306:3306 --name my-database-container -d my-database
在 DbVisualizer 中,使用適當的 MySQL 設定建立新連線。
什麼是 Docker,為什麼我應該容器化我的資料庫?
Docker 標準化了部署環境,確保您的資料庫在任何地方都運作相同。
如何使用 Docker 容器化 MySQL 資料庫?
使用必要的配置編寫 Dockerfile,建立映像並運行容器。
如何使用 DbVisualizer 連接到容器化 MySQL 資料庫?
使用 DbVisualizer 與您的 MySQL 資料庫設定建立新連線。
什麼是 Docker Compose,如何將它與 MySQL 一起使用?
Docker Compose 處理多個容器。在 docker-compose.yml 檔案中定義您的服務並使用 docker-compose up 啟動它們。
使用 Docker 容器化 MySQL 並透過 DbVisualizer 進行管理,簡化了部署流程。如需更多詳細信息,請閱讀文章使用 Docker 和 DbVisualizer 容器化 MySQL。
以上是使用 Docker 和 DbVisualizer 簡化 MySQL 部署的詳細內容。更多資訊請關注PHP中文網其他相關文章!